To find the sum of the interior angles of a polygon, you can use the formula:
\[ \text{Sum of interior angles} = (n - 2) \times 180^\circ \]
where \( n \) is the number of sides of the polygon.
For a polygon with 9 sides:
\[ n = 9 \]
Now, substitute \( n \) into the formula:
\[ \text{Sum of interior angles} = (9 - 2) \times 180^\circ = 7 \times 180^\circ = 1260^\circ \]
Therefore, the sum of the interior angles of a 9-sided polygon is \( 1260^\circ \).
